Eazzy Secures $440K Funding to Expand Home Services Across NCR

Eazzy, a home services startup based in Gurugram, has successfully raised over $440,000 in an angel funding round. The investment, supported by industry founders and corporate leaders, aims to bolster the startup’s technological capabilities and expand its operations across the National Capital Region (NCR). This funding round highlights the increasing demand for organized, tech-driven home services in India, and places Eazzy in a strong position to capitalize on this growing market.

### The Company and Its Offerings

Founded by Saurabh Luthra, a former executive at Reliance and Flipkart, and Aksh Chauhan, ex-COO of Cashify, Eazzy operates as a comprehensive platform for home services and appliance lifecycle management. The startup currently offers AC and appliance repair services in Gurugram, but plans to diversify its offerings. Future services will include mobile and laptop repairs, home maintenance, and electronics buyback and recommerce. By connecting households with trained professionals, Eazzy aims to streamline the process of installation, maintenance, repair, and resale of household electronics.

### Market Context and Competition

Eazzy’s expansion comes at a time when India’s home services market is experiencing a surge in demand for organized platforms. As urbanization increases and lifestyles become busier, consumers are seeking more convenient solutions for home maintenance. The market is competitive, with players like Urban Company and Housejoy already established in the sector. However, Eazzy distinguishes itself with its focus on technology integration and lifecycle management services, potentially offering a more comprehensive solution to customers.
